The early 20th century is often referred to as the "Golden Age" of entertainment. This was a time when Hollywood was at its peak, producing iconic movies and stars that captivated audiences worldwide. The 1920s to 1960s saw the rise of movie palaces, radio shows, and television, which became a staple in many American households. Artificial intelligence tools are rapidly transforming the production pipeline. From automated video editing and script doctoring to entirely AI-generated visual assets, the cost of content creation is plummeting. At its best, popular media acts as a great democratizer of emotion. A coming-of-age film from Korea, a telenovela from Mexico, or a grime track from London can make a viewer in Ohio feel a universal truth: heartbreak, ambition, or the quiet ache of belonging. We consume stories from cultures we’ve never visited and, for a few hours, find common ground. It builds empathy at scale.
